Pros
- Helpful Staff: Many customers praised the staff for their knowledge and willingness to assist without being intrusive.
- Great Selection: The variety of tools and accessories available is impressive, catering to a wide range of woodworking projects.
- Competitive Prices: Customers noted that the prices are reasonable, making it an attractive option for hobbyists and professionals alike.
- Welcoming Atmosphere: The store has a friendly vibe, making it easy for newcomers to feel comfortable while exploring.
- Convenient Location: For many, the store’s location is accessible, although a few found it challenging to navigate.
Cons
- Customer Service Issues: Some customers reported significant delays and lack of communication regarding special orders, leading to frustration.
- Inventory Management: There were instances where items were in stock but not properly communicated to customers, causing confusion.
- Limited Lumber Selection: While tools and accessories are plentiful, some customers wished for a broader selection of hardwood lumber.
- Inconsistent Experiences: Feedback varied greatly, with some customers experiencing excellent service while others faced challenges.
- Difficult Navigation: A few patrons found the store’s layout a bit confusing, which could hinder the shopping experience.
